Best results I've had were hitting some of the gigs around Watson (early game). Those are almost all lower level, and much easier to Breach. I always Breach on an enemy, never on a Device unless I absolutely have to do so. That way you can see if cameras are tied into their system or not, and you get the Resistance Debuff on them immediately.
You have infinite time at the beginning, before you input a code, so take that time to "map" a route on the panel. Pick your first daemon so that your 2nd one has at least the ending pair as its beginning. EX: First daemon - E9 BD 55 2nd Daemon - 55 1C. If you can chain all 3 together, you are golden. Sometimes you'll get 2 Daemons that share multiple pairs and can chain them easier.
Even at higher levels, you can do this regularly. When I ran my Techie/Stealthy type last playthrough, I was regularly dropping 3 Daemons on the poor bastards. Then knocking them off with Quickhacks. You really just need to take your time initially and plan your route on the mini-game. Eventually, you'll be able to do it almost automatically.
